Sherburne County Sheriff: (From week of May 19, 2003)
The
Sherburne County Sheriff’s Department is seeking assistance from the
public in locating three individuals
allegedly involved in a theft from the Briggs Lake General Store on May
11, which was Mother’s Day.
According to Chief Deputy Scott Gudmundson, three males, estimated to be
in their early to mid twenties, entered the store when it opened at
approximately 7 a.m. While one of the suspects distracted the clerk at the
front of the store the other two allegedly stole deposit bags from the
safe and removed a VCR connected to the store’s video surveillance system.
Suspect 1 is described as a
darker-complexioned white male, approximately 5’8” tall weighing 150
pounds. Also noted was the suspect’s heavily-gelled hair.
Suspect 2 is described as a white male with brown hair, approximately
5’11” tall weighing 170 pounds.
Suspect 3 is described only as a white male.
The three suspects arrived and left in a vehicle described as a white,
4-door car.

Sherburne County Sheriff:
The Sherburne County Sheriff's Department is seeking assistance from the
public in apprehending a suspect in an armed robbery that occurred at the
Total Entertainment Center in Zimmerman on Sunday, June 22 at
approximately 1:50 PM. The suspect is described as a white male, late 30's
to early 40's, approximately 5' 8" to 5' 9", stocky build, shoulder length
brown hair and clean-shaven face. Suspect was wearing a dark colored
baseball hat, dark colored long-sleeve T-shirt, and jeans. The suspect
displayed a silver handgun with a black handle and forced the clerk to
give him the cash from the register. Below is an artists rendering of the
suspect created from eyewitness accounts.
